1,5-Dimethyl-1H-pyrrole-2-carbothioamide

Description:
1,5-Dimethyl-1H-pyrrole-2-carbothioamide is an organic compound characterized by its pyrrole ring structure, which is a five-membered aromatic ring containing nitrogen. The presence of two methyl groups at the 1 and 5 positions of the pyrrole ring contributes to its hydrophobic properties, while the carbothioamide functional group at the 2 position introduces polar characteristics, enhancing its potential for hydrogen bonding. This compound may exhibit biological activity, making it of interest in medicinal chemistry and drug development. Its unique structure allows for various chemical reactions, including nucleophilic substitutions and potential coordination with metal ions. The compound's solubility and reactivity can vary depending on the solvent and conditions used. As with many nitrogen-containing heterocycles, it may also participate in various synthetic pathways, making it a valuable intermediate in organic synthesis. Formula:C7H10N2S
InChI:InChI=1S/C7H10N2S/c1-5-3-4-6(7(8)10)9(5)2/h3-4H,1-2H3,(H2,8,10)
InChI key:InChIKey=FJBWDQATHDGRDH-UHFFFAOYSA-N
SMILES:C(N)(=S)C=1N(C)C(C)=CC1
Synonyms:
  • 1,5-Dimethylpyrrole-2-carbothiamide
  • 1,5-Dimethylpyrrole-2-carbothioamide
  • 1H-Pyrrole-2-carbothioamide, 1,5-dimethyl-
  • 1,5-Dimethyl-1H-pyrrole-2-carbothioamide
